Job Description Summary:

The temp ACBE Program Relationship Specialist for the Argyros College of Business and Economics (ACBE) is responsible for identifying and establishing relationships with talent development leaders at companies based in Orange County. The Specialist will promote ACBE graduate programs amongst these leaders and facilitate brand-building and recruitment activities involving ACBE faculty at these organizations.

Responsibilities:

Create a prospect list of companies located in Orange County

  • Identify the optimal point of contact and their contact information at the targeted organizations
  • Provide the Dean with background information on targeted companies and their points of contact

Initiate and build relationships with executives at targeted companies
  • Partner with the Dean to develop an elevator pitch that can be used for initial outreach
  • Conduct outreach to targeted companies
  • Coordinate meetings with representatives from targeted companies
  • Serve as the primary liaison between the ACBE leadership and the key points of contact at these organizations

Graduate program promotion
  • Work with the Dean, graduate programs team, and selected faculty to facilitate recruitment events at targeted companies
